1. Tesla Energy: Redefining Clean Energy Innovation
The mention of Tesla often brings electric vehicles to mind for most people. However, Tesla Energy is equally influential in the renewable energy space. Tesla has transformed residential solar energy with its innovative Solar Roof, which substitutes conventional roofing materials with solar tiles that generate electricity. This design ensures that homeowners not only have a stylish and durable roof but also a functional energy-producing system, making solar power an integral part of their homes.
What sets Tesla’s Solar Roof apart is its combination of beauty, sustainability, and technological innovation. The tiles themselves are made from tempered glass, making them highly durable and capable of withstanding harsh weather conditions. Tesla’s Powerwall complements the Solar Roof by storing excess energy during the day for use during the night or during power outages, ensuring homeowners never run out of energy.
Tesla’s commitment to clean energy doesn’t stop at residential homes. The company is also involved in large-scale solar projects and energy storage solutions, playing a significant role in advancing the renewable energy landscape.
Key Features:
- Seamless solar roof integration, replacing traditional roofing materials.
- Powerwall battery for energy storage, ensuring energy availability even during power outages.
- Full control via mobile app, allowing homeowners to monitor their energy production and consumption in real-time.
Tesla’s innovative approach makes clean energy more accessible, efficient, and aesthetically pleasing, which is a crucial step in making solar energy a mainstream solution.
2. First Solar: Leading with Thin-Film Technology
Unlike many competitors that focus on traditional silicon-based panels, First Solar has taken a unique approach with its thin-film photovoltaic (PV) technology. Their solar panels are known for being durable, cost-effective, and highly efficient in hot and humid climates, offering a distinct advantage over traditional options. Thin-film solar panels are lighter in weight, which makes them more cost-effective and easier to transport and install than traditional silicon panels.
First Solar’s commitment to sustainability is reflected in their focus on recycling. Their panels are designed to have a lower carbon footprint and are 90% recyclable at the end of their life cycle. This focus on sustainability has earned the company recognition as a global leader in solar innovation.
The company also prioritizes domestic manufacturing. First Solar has committed to keeping much of its manufacturing in the United States, supporting local economies and ensuring a sustainable, transparent supply chain. This commitment ensures that they meet the highest standards of quality and environmental responsibility.
Key Features:
- Thin-film PV technology with a low carbon footprint, ideal for hot and humid climates.
- High efficiency even in less-than-ideal weather conditions.
- Focus on U.S.-based manufacturing, supporting local economies.
- Excellent recyclability, supporting sustainability throughout the entire product lifecycle.
With its advanced technology and sustainable practices, First Solar is helping to shape a more environmentally responsible solar energy future.
3. SunPower: Empowering Homes with High-Efficiency Panels
Since its establishment in 1985, SunPower has earned a strong reputation for creating some of the highest-performing solar panels in the market today. The company’s Maxeon® solar cells are known for sleek designs and high-efficiency ratings, allowing homeowners to maximize energy production even in limited spaces. In fact, SunPower’s panels have some of the highest efficiency ratings in the industry, meaning they can generate more power from the same amount of space compared to other brands.
Beyond providing high-quality solar panels, SunPower offers a complete suite of services, including design, installation, and maintenance, ensuring a smooth transition to solar energy for homeowners. Their installation process is streamlined and efficient, and the company’s impressive warranties—sometimes extending up to 40 years—demonstrate their confidence in the long-term durability of their products.
SunPower is also expanding its offerings to include energy storage solutions, which can help homeowners store excess solar energy for use during the evening or in case of power outages. Their systems are designed to work seamlessly with their solar panels, providing a complete solar energy solution.
Key Features:
- High-efficiency panels with advanced Maxeon® technology, maximizing energy production even in small spaces.
- Comprehensive solar services, including design, installation, and continuous maintenance.
- Industry-leading product warranties, up to 40 years.
- Energy storage systems that work seamlessly with SunPower’s solar panels to provide complete energy independent.
SunPower is one of the most trusted names in solar energy, offering not only high-quality panels but also a full-service experience that ensures long-term energy savings and sustainability.
4. Enphase Energy: Transforming Solar with Smart Inverters
Inverters are a critical part of any solar power system, converting DC energy from solar panels into usable AC electricity. Enphase Energy has revolutionized this technology with its microinverters, which attach to each solar panel individually, allowing for better efficiency, particularly in shaded or imperfectly aligned panels. This modular approach improves the overall energy production of a solar system because each panel operates independently, unlike traditional inverters that combine all panels into a single unit.
This unique approach helps maximize energy output even when panels aren’t perfectly aligned or are partially shaded. In addition to its microinverters, Enphase has expanded its product offerings to include energy storage systems, providing homeowners with a complete solution for energy independence.
Enphase’s energy management platform gives users the ability to monitor their system’s performance in real-time. The system is designed to be highly scalable, meaning that it can be adapted to suit homes of any size, from small residential setups to large commercial installations.
Key Features:
- Microinverter technology for optimized energy production, especially in shaded or imperfectly aligned panels.
- Superior energy monitoring and diagnostics, giving homeowners full control over their energy system.
- Energy storage solutions that provide complete energy independence and backup power.
Enphase’s smart technology is helping homeowners take greater control of their energy usage and make their solar power systems more efficient than ever.
5. NextEra Energy: Building the Future of Utility-Scale Solar
While residential solar panels are garnering much of the attention, the true transformation in solar energy is happening at the utility scale. NextEra Energy, the largest generator of renewable energy from the sun and wind in the world, is leading the way with some of the largest solar farms in North America. The company is actively investing in the development of renewable energy infrastructure, with a focus on large-scale solar installations that can provide energy to entire communities.
NextEra Energy is pioneering the integration of solar power with advanced storage systems, ensuring that clean energy is available around the clock. These storage solutions make it possible to store excess energy generated during the day for use at night, helping to smooth out the intermittency of solar energy.
The company’s commitment to clean energy has made it a global leader in the renewable energy sector, with ambitious plans to expand its solar and wind operations even further. As the demand for green energy rises, companies like NextEra Energy are playing a critical role in providing the infrastructure that will power the future.
